Output ef6fc350e90c1f39ab7ee3f81a0a605ad5aadfea672693b918a27091d1635d41:32

value
120106
script pubkey
OP_0 OP_PUSHBYTES_20 1acb35050ba6797fd4567cc3afffa7b405212842
address
bc1qrt9n2pgt5euhl4zk0np6lla8kszjz2zzrr42xy
transaction
ef6fc350e90c1f39ab7ee3f81a0a605ad5aadfea672693b918a27091d1635d41
confirmations
185957
spent
false

1 Sat Range